Attached by string, the air-cart is pulled by the known mass when hung over a pulley. A spark timer go out mark the motion at a frequency of 10 Hz (10 dots/s) on a strip of paper called ticker tape. The air-track will supply air through the apparatus to simulate a frictionless environment, enabling the corpse of masses to move without an applied force or a frictional force. This examine will measure the motion of an air cart attached to a known mass by string moving on an air track using kinematics and dynamics concepts. The kinematics concept of uniform accelerated motion and the dynamics concepts of Newtons Second Law and systems of masses will be apply. The equations relating to these concepts are d = (v_i ) t+ 1/2 a t2 and F_net=ma .
